## Harlequin Trading — Currency Hedging Decision (Restricted)

With the majority of Solvaire component purchases denominated in foreign currency, the treasury committee has evaluated forward contracts versus options for next year's exposure. Forwards lock certainty; options preserve upside at a premium. Department heads should note the implications for unit costing. The hedging ratio approved by the committee is recorded below.

internal memo for kajep-tawip: The renewal with Holaelix Group closes at $10 million a year, 5 percent below the last contract. Project Wenael slips by two quarters because of the tooling delay.

## Deployment

Hawthorn Gate wraps the Pellium pricing API with a circuit breaker so outages upstream don't cascade into the checkout flow. Deploys go out through the Foxline pipeline; never push manually. After each rollout, check the breaker state endpoint — it should report closed within two minutes. Trip thresholds and cooldowns are environment-specific. The staging environment currently runs with the following values.

config for bawig-bahif:
oliix:
  log_level: warn
  metrics_host: metrics.oliix.tolvaqsys.internal
  pool_size: 4

**14:22** — The Corvane dedup job began merging customer records using the relaxed fuzzy-match threshold deployed that morning. Roughly 1,800 distinct accounts were incorrectly collapsed before the on-call engineer paused the pipeline. Root cause was traced to the threshold change in the release identified by the token below.

build token for fajop-kageg: htk14_a2d40227103e0f

Hey, welcome to reviewing the Mothwick ledger service! Quick context: we partition the transactions table by month, so every PR touching migrations needs to handle both the current partition and the pre-created next one. The Partly scheduler creates partitions on the 25th, so don't hand-roll them. If a migration drops a partition by accident, restore from the Cairnvault snapshot archive. The archive is encrypted at rest, and during review drills you unseal it with the passphrase below.

recovery phrase for fahof-fawip: casael-fenael-wenix